Tips for Maintaining and Cleaning Your T-Shirt Transfer Printer
Tips for Maintaining and Cleaning Your T-Shirt Transfer Printer: A Comprehensive Guide to Pristine Prints
Your T-shirt transfer printer is a valuable tool in your arsenal of creative expression. It allows you to transform ordinary fabrics into vibrant masterpieces, bringing your designs to life with precision and clarity. However, to ensure that your printer continues to perform at its peak, regular maintenance and cleaning are essential.
Regular Maintenance
Check the Heat Press: Before each use, inspect the heat press for any signs of damage or wear. Ensure that the heating element is clean and securely attached, and that the pressure settings are accurate.
Lubricate the Moving Parts: Regularly lubricate any moving parts of the printer, such as the platen and levers, to minimize friction and extend their lifespan.
Clean the Platen: After each use, clean the platen with a soft cloth or sponge and a mild cleaning solution. Remove any ink or adhesive residue to ensure smooth and even transfers.
Inspect the Ink Cartridges: Check the ink cartridges regularly for proper levels and replace them as needed. Use only high-quality ink specifically designed for your printer to prevent clogs or damage.
Deep Cleaning
Unplug the Printer: Before performing any deep cleaning, ensure that the printer is unplugged and has cooled down completely.
Disassemble the Printer: Carefully disassemble the printer and remove any removable components, such as the print head and ink cartridges.
Clean the Print Head: Soak the print head in a cleaning solution specifically designed for inkjet printers. Use a lint-free cloth to gently wipe away any dried ink or debris.
Clean the Ink System: Use a cleaning solution to flush out the ink system, following the manufacturer’s instructions. This will remove any clogs or blockages and ensure smooth ink flow.
Reassemble the Printer: Once all components have been cleaned, carefully reassemble the printer and reconnect it to power.
Additional Tips
Use high-quality transfer paper to prevent smudging or fading.
Allow ample drying time for the prints before handling or washing them.
Store your printer in a cool, dry place when not in use to prevent moisture damage.
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for specific cleaning and maintenance procedures.
